TRY ME Button!

Originally recorded October 17, 2019.

The wif got a set of those LED battery powered candles for her birthday. They're actually made of wax for authenticity. Wow. Anyway it was a set of 3, and one of them had this TRY ME button connected to it. I figured I should take a quick peek inside.

I found exactly what I expected, a CR2032 battery! Not only can that battery be used for other important things such as a computer motherboard, it also is replaceable should the TRY ME button be placed into service for no particular interesting reason.

I had the idea to plug an LED into the connector at the end of it, and there it was, a red light that I could light up, just by pushing a button! It was just like the kind of thing my dad would make for me as a kid and give me, and then I could go around and flash the light at people, just because I can! A complete circuit in your hands! Imagine the luxury!

I saved this, because you never, ever, EVER know when you might need a TRY ME button.

Many years ago, as a little kid, while seeing the whole extended family on a holiday at my grandfather's house, my uncle rigged up a little piezo "ding-dong" buzzer (from Radio Shack) with an AA battery or two and a pushbutton he had laying around. I must have hit that so many times, and by the end of the night, everyone was so tired of hearing ding-dong they wanted to kill me. What I had was the early version of a TRY ME button!
